Find Books
Buy Books
News
Resources
About
Contact
Find Books
Buy Books
News
Resources
About
Contact
Search:
Donate
Search:
Donate
Find Books
Buy Books
News
Resources
About
Contact
Frederick Engels
Frederick Engels
BOOKS BY THIS AUTHOR
Cultural Theory and Popular Culture